[SPARK-13447][YARN][CORE] Clean the stale states for AM failure and restart situation
## What changes were proposed in this pull request? This is a follow-up fix of #9963, in #9963 we handle this stale states clean-up work only for dynamic allocation enabled scenario. Here we should also clean the states in `CoarseGrainedSchedulerBackend` for dynamic allocation disabled scenario. Please review, CC andrewor14 lianhuiwang , thanks a lot. ## How was this patch tested? Run the unit test locally, also with integration test manually.
